iMac owners: BEWARE! If you have an older mac with a video or graphics card that is less then 16 MB, this game will not run on your mac. I have a slot-loading iMac G3 and I did not find out until I tried to play the game that my graphics card was not powerful enough. While the game still plays, just about everything is turned a pink color and most of the scenery is partially transparent. This makes game play very difficult and frustrating and at least one age is impossible to play. If you've got a 16+ MB graphics card, then go for it. This game is very fun. But if you're not sure or you don't, then don't bother.

It's nice to go back...
It's funny what ten years of technology can do to an idea. I know people are tired of new versions of Myst (Masterpiece Edition, Special Edition, DVD, sequels, etc.) but this one really the best. If your computer can push the pixels the game really moves ahead of the pack. It looks great, even compared with the more recent rerendered versions. It gives you a genuine sense of place that was missing from previous attempts, and it runs on my old G3 Mac.
